Reach out to: Shannon Rozea: shannonrozea@thriveoutside.info About Thrive Outside: We are a nonprofit organization on a mission to ensure that all children have the opportunity to thrive outside, honoring their basic need and right to be nourished by nature. Childhood experts agree that connection to nature is a critical component of childhood development, but in reality our children spend excessive amounts of time indoors and on screens, essentially having a “long distance relationship” with nature. Youth access to nature and outdoor learning opportunities is also an issue of systemic inequity. 74% of communities of color and 70% of low income communities in the US live in nature deprived areas. Thrive Outside uses three powerful tools to close the “nature gap” and remove obstacles preventing kids and teens, especially those who are traditionally marginalized, from engaging in outdoor learning, exploration and play: Transforming schoolyards into dynamic "Outdoor Learning Zones"Training K-12 teachers in outdoor education methods After-school and weekend nature programs especially in nature deprived areas Learn more! www.thriveoutside.info
